Abstract

Nowadays education has become the world leading symbol of prestige and higher learning institutions are among the largest service industry in the 21st Century. These institutions are facing multiple tasks not only to maintain and uphold their identities but also to provide quality services which offer golden opportunities not only in attracting applicants either locally or internationally, but provides a continuum of high quality learning that meet learners needs. This survey is conducted among 355 international students’ in Universiti Teknologi Malaysia UTM), to investigate their perception towards the quality of teaching and learning and the services provided by the support staff in this institution of higher learning. A set of questionnaire which has been adopted and translated from Hamidah et al. (2004) has been used as instrument of this study. The result shows that the perception of the international students towards the educational services is at a moderate level.
